How to Make Baked Crème Brûlée Donuts

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:

Step 1: Preheat Your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ease a donut pan with non-stick spray or butter to prevent sticking.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a large mixing bowl, combine all-purpose flour, granulated sugar, baking powder, and salt. Whisk thoroughly until well blended.

Step 3: Prepare Wet Ingredients

In another bowl, whisk together milk, eggs, vanilla extract, and softened cream cheese until smooth.

Step 4: Combine Mixtures

Pour the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ients. Stir gently until just combined—be careful not to overmix.

Step 5: Fill the Pan

Spoon or pipe the batter into each cavity of the prepared donut pan about two-thirds full.

Step 6: Bake Donuts

Place the pan in your preheated oven and bake for about 12–15 minutes or until golden brown. Allow them to cool slightly before removing from the pan.

Make Ahead and Storage

  • Make Ahead: You can prepare the donut batter a night in advance. Store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 24 hours. This way, you can bake fresh donuts in just about 15 minutes.
  • Storing: Store leftover Baked Crème Brûlée Donuts at room temperature in an airtight container for up to two days. For longer storage, refrigerate them for up to a week or freeze them for two months.
  • Reheating: To reheat, place donuts in a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5-7 minutes until warmed through. This method helps keep their texture light and fluffy.

How do I achieve a crispy topping similar to traditional crème brûlée?

To get that signature crispy topping resembling traditional crème brûlée on your donuts, sprinkle granulated sugar evenly over the glaze once it has set but before serving. Use a kitchen torch to gently caramelize the sugar until it forms a beautiful golden crust; this adds both texture and flavor contrast to each bite of your Baked Crème Brûlée Donuts. If you don’t have a torch handy, broil them briefly under an oven’s broiler—watch closely so they don’t burn!

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 ½ cups all-purpose flour
  • ¾ cup granulated sugar
  • 2 teaspoons ba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on salt
  • ¾ cup milk
  • 2 large eggs
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 4 oz cream cheese (softened)

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C) and grease a donut pan.
  2. In a bowl, mix flour, sugar, baking powder, and salt.
  3. In another bowl, whisk together milk, eggs, vanilla extract, and cream cheese until smooth.
  4. Gently combine wet and dry mixtures until just blended.
  5. Fill each donut cavity about two-thirds full with batter.
  6. Bake for 12–15 minutes or until golden brown; cool slightly before removing from the pan.
